Central Johannesburg TVET College (CJC) is usually a public Technical and Vocational Education and Training (TVET) institution in South Africa. The college concentrates on delivering functional and career-oriented education to equip students with capabilities related on the labour current market. It serves the Johannesburg region and has become the biggest TVET institutions inside the Gauteng province.

Courses Offered at Central Johannesburg TVET College

CJC offers a wide range of programs in various fields, divided into National Certificate Vocational (NC(V)) and NATED (N) Programmes:
1. NC(V) Programmes:

Engineering Studies:
Civil Engineering and Building Construction
Electrical Infrastructure Construction
Engineering and Related Design
Business Studies:
Finance, Economics and Accounting
Office Administration
Marketing
Information Technology:
Information Technology and Computer Science
Services:
Hospitality
Tourism

2. NATED (N) Programmes (N1 - N6):

Engineering Studies:
Electrical Engineering
Mechanical Engineering
Civil Engineering
Business Studies:
Management Assistant
Business Management
Financial Management
Human Resource Management
Public Management
Service and Utility Studies:
Hospitality and Catering Services
Tourism

Additional Offerings

Skills and Artisan Development: Short courses and training focused on specific trade skills.
Learnerships and Apprenticeships: These programs are aligned with industry needs and focus on practical, workplace-based learning.

CJC aims to provide students with both theoretical knowledge and hands-on skills for employment in their chosen fields.
